I smoked 60 cigarettes a day for 47 years.

That's 1,022,100 cigarettes.

My blood pressure was 170. I had three highs — high blood pressure, high cholesterol, high blood sugar. My doctor told me I was heading for a stroke.

So I quit. Cold. At 63.

And then I wrote it all down — every craving, every failure, every breakthrough — in a book called "My Quit Nicotine Journey."

It's not written by a doctor. It's not written by an expert.

It's written by a survivor.

A kampong boy who started smoking at 16 just to survive a latrine. Who smoked three packs a day for 47 years. Who was told his luck was running out.

And who proved it's never too late.
